Over the last few seasons, we have seen diaper dandies dominate college basketball. They have been brilliant. Think about guys like Kevin Durant, Michael Beasley, Greg Oden, Derrick Rose, O.J. Mayo and Kevin Love, to name a few. These freshmen stepped onto the college campus and made an immediate impact. They were difference-makers, players that were able to carry programs on their backs.
